Ordinals
beta
Address bc1q27hrfgjpp0xdvqtt85utqps2twtr6w57r7zl57
sat balance
677
outputs
d3f8c4041c9f264ea3896ae9400fec13d51555108d91e6428a4d51bcf7057ec9:1